Output 8062b7511799ebe552feba988c82b9c89b59e733490aa14ebdeae1c850be6dd5:90

value
3648872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e336f25aeb244fa603591289aaeb32fc133bdb80 OP_EQUAL
address
3NQR8rRP2ZGWV98TQn8HyQo8JB64RM31Mf
transaction
8062b7511799ebe552feba988c82b9c89b59e733490aa14ebdeae1c850be6dd5